Kelly Clarkson had to cancel her appearance at Band Together Texas due to personal circumstances following the death of her ex-husband, Brandon Blackstock. The event, organized by Parker McCollum and Miranda Lambert, aims to support those affected by the July floods in Texas. The star-studded lineup includes Ryan Bingham, Wade Bowen, Ronnie Dunn, and others, with appearances by Matthew McConaughey, Dennis Quaid, and more. The event will also feature tributes to first responders and flood victims, sharing stories of rescue and resilience on stage.

Brandon Blackstock passed away at the age of 48 after battling cancer for over three years. His cause of death was melanoma, a form of skin cancer. Kelly Clarkson and Blackstock share two children, daughter River and son Remington. Despite their divorce in 2020, Clarkson is heartbroken for her children and is staying strong for their sake during this difficult time.
